We missed out on Mbappe but I actually think Haaland is a better fit.

This is the type of striker that comes along once in a lifetime IMO.

Clinical. Tall AND fast a rare combination. Young and already scoring domestically and in the Champions League against quality opponents.

Personality seems a fit also, doesn’t come off as the diva type or a party animal. Takes his profession seriously, dieting correctly, in the gym and training all the time.

The only minus is his agent really but that’s not enough not to sign him. If Haaland is happy, scoring goals, playing often, winning titles, well paid I don’t think there will be any problems.

We absolutely need a striker this summer and he’s the best option.
